Mackey: Safer Way lost $23K and half its capital in year one
“The safer way is we lost money the first year. We lost half our money, 23,000 dollars in the first year, and Renee and I were not really taking any money out”

Mackey: Safer Way launched on $45,000 from friends and family
“Renee's family and friends, my family and friends, and yes, my dad, I didn't have any money, my dad loaned me 10,000 dollars for my share of the investment at five percent interest. So, so that's how we got started. We needed 50, but we only had, we only were …”

Mackey: 350,000 people boycotted Whole Foods after 2009 WSJ op-ed
“We were, had protests all around the country, and 350,000 people, and within a couple of weeks signed a Facebook petition to boycott Whole Foods Market. Hundreds of letters were sent to our board of directors demanding that I be fired.”
